This Thursday 26th Feb (instead of Friday) the Film Club are showing “Hector and the Search for Happiness” – a 120 minute film first released last year starring Simon Pegg playing Hector, an eccentric yet irresistible London psychiatrist in crisis. He’s going nowhere and his patients re just not getting any happier. This is an exotic, dangerous and hysterical journey.
the Bonington Theatre is within the Arnold Leisure Centre on High Street, adjacent to the Asda Surface car park. Be there for 7.15 curtain up 7.30 with intermission bar and admission only £2.50.
On Friday the Bonington is putting on a play entitled” Playland.” A play set to promote discussion about South African apartheid, intolerance and political extremism in the run up to the 2015 general Election. This new production opened last week at Derby where it received rave reviews. It’s on at 7.15 for 7.30 at a price of £8 for seniors. £10 for younger patrons.
